Title: Missing piston ring
Post by: Matt13 on April 11, 2021, 01:42:39 AM
So, I start to assemble my 340 tonight and cam and crank go in great. Get to my pistons and rings, and I am short 1 fricken ring! I bought this piston/ring set last year on EBay, so I think it's been too long to ask them for a new set. Any suggestions? I can't find a single seller who has just one piston ring set for sale. It's a sealed power set # E-286K 40.
Title: Re: Missing piston ring
Post by: Bullitt- on April 11, 2021, 07:08:13 AM
They do list a single ring part # WE-286K40. perhaps a local parts house could order
seep page 90    https://drivcat.com/digipubZ/Sealed-Power-Engine-Parts-and-Kits-Volume-1/SealedPower%20Volume%201.pdf
Title: Re: Missing piston ring
Post by: gzig5 on April 11, 2021, 09:06:38 AM
Summit had a couple options for single ring kits from various makers for my 340 when I was looking.  You could just run a similar spec from a different maker if you can't find your specific one.  Maybe contact the company directly?  Otherwise put a WTB add on the various Mopar forums or Facechat.  FABO and Moparts seem to get a lot of traffic.
